The Good

  • Game Variety: With approximately 1,840 games, Luckystar Casino covers a range of preferences from slots to table games. This selection is impressive, catering to various tastes.
  • Attractive Bonuses: The welcome bonus offers a 100% match up to €200, but keep in mind the 35x wagering requirement before cashing out.
  • Decent RTP: The average Return to Player (RTP) percentage stands at 96.3%, which is competitive within the industry.

The Bad

  • Licensing Concerns: Luckystar Casino is licensed in Curacao. While this may suffice for some, it raises questions about regulatory oversight compared to more reputable jurisdictions like the UK or Malta.
  • Withdrawal Times: Players can expect withdrawals to clear usually within 23-47 hours. This can feel lengthy, especially if you’re keen to access your winnings.
  • Wagering Requirements: The 35x wagering requirement on bonuses can be a hurdle for players aiming for profit, making it challenging to convert bonus money into cash.

The Ugly

Despite some appealing features, there are aspects that could put players at risk.

Factor Details
Minimum Deposit €10
Maximum Withdrawal Limit €5,000 per transaction
Game Restrictions Not all games contribute equally to the wagering requirement, with some slots contributing only 50%.
Customer Support Support is available via live chat, but response times can vary significantly.

What stood out to me was the game restrictions related to wagering. Not realising that certain games contribute less can lead to frustration when trying to meet the requirements. One thing I’d flag: always check which games you can play with bonuses. It’s not as straightforward as it seems.
